Hebrew infusion : language and community at American Jewish summer camps /
Each summer, tens of thousands of American Jews attend residential camps, where they may see Hebrew signs, sing and dance to Hebrew songs, and hear a camp-specific hybrid language register called Camp Hebraized English, as in "Let's hear some ruach (spirit) in this chadar ochel (dining hal...
